If you can cum, i.e. ejaculate, not just have a dry orgasm, then you have definitely started puberty.
The way the puberty mechanism works is that the hypothalamus, part of the brain, starts to make more of a hormone called GnRH which in turn causes the pituitary gland (also in the brain) to make more of two more hormones LH and FSH. These two cause the testicles to wake up, start to make much more testosterone and also develop, including getting bigger, and start making sperm. All of the other changes, including making the liquid part of cum, happen because of the much increased level of testosterone.
So if you can ejaculate then your testosterone level has definitely gone up and that means the other changes that happen due to testosterone will follow. That includes all of the hair growth in various places, penis growth, voice change and the growth spurt in height.
